Spectral Editing in Solid-State MAS NMR Quadrupolar Nuclei using Selective Satellite Inversion (2007)

Abstract
A sensitivity enhancement method based on selective adiabatic inversion of a satellite transition has been employed in a (π/2)CT–(π)ST1–(π/2)CT spectral editing sequence to both enhance and resolve multisite NMR spectra of quadrupolar nuclei. In addition to a total enhancement of 2.5 times for spin 3/2 nuclei, enhancements up to 2.0 times is reported for the edited sites in a mixture of rubidium salts.
